Programme description

This module is designed to be completed as a board.

NGA recommends that skills audits are completed on an annual basis and by new governors/trustees on joining the board. Now, assessing your board’s strengths, weaknesses and areas for improvement is easier than ever!

Designed to be completed together as a group, this module will prompt you to discuss and assess your board’s overall competence across a range of areas, and help you to identify areas where, as a group and as individuals, further improvement is needed. Your results are saved and can be downloaded for future reference alongside some helpful links to additional resources.
